Sodium citrate: The sodium in this compound exchanges ions with the calcium in the milk and "softens" the water-soluble portion of the cheese, enabling it to mix thoroughly with the fat-soluble component. Emulsifying agents are made up of amphiphilic molecules that act as an interface to reduce the surface tension between hydrophilic and hydrophobic molecules of the product to result in a uniform cheese spread that does not separate during storage. At room temperature, cheeses like cheddar or Monterey Jack are a stable emulsion of dairy fat and water, held together by a protein network. Easy Cheese exhibits pseudoplastic behaviors during extrusion of the product, which can be represented using the Herschel-Bulkley Model: This power law model represents a type of non-Newtonian fluid relating shear rate and shear stress with viscosity. Whey products in processed cheese spreads increases the viscosity of the overall product due to the intermolecular interactions between adjacent protein molecules with the formation of weak transient networks formed from the conglomerate cheese mass.
